Investment Opportunities
The real estate market in Darwin at present can only be described as hot, hot, hot! With limited housing stock and land release available, the rental market is booming with low levels of vacancy, increasing annual rent values and a good longer term outlook on housing stability. An investment option that is attractive to many is the purchase of an investment property. While you have to do your homework in terms of suburbs, amenities and future outlook, we can help you with the finance. There is even the option of utilising the existing equity in your home or superannuation funds.
